My game is coming on quite a bit, down to 13.8 this year from 15 in December.

I feel that I could improve more with my scoring clubs, wedge and in. My current set up is TM Burner 2.0 PW 45 deg, AW 50 deg and SW 55 deg. Then a old Mizuno L wedge 60 deg.

I want to swap them out for a set of matching wedges.

Should I get custom fitted for them?

I'm left handed so choice is a little limited.

I've posted before and i'm a little confused by bounce. I get what it is but my course has wet spots and tight lies so I guess I just stick to standard bounce and not go either way to drastically?

Don't just think of bounce as per course conditions, think also along the lines of how you swing and the divot size you take.

When I got fitted for my wedges I was told I had a bit of a digger style but not too drastic. To this end, low bounce would be no good for me.

I was fitted for standard bounce on both wedges with 7 and 10 degrees of bounce and a sole grind that was suitable for my swing. I was given the choice of Vokey or Mizuno and, of course opte for the Mizuno option.

If you take a trench of a divot, consider more bounce. If you just bruise the surface, consider less bounce.
